Anthropic.jl is a Julia package that provides a simple interface to interact with Anthropic's AI models, particularly Claude.
Now it will become deprecared as PromptingTools.jl also support streaming. But of course it is lot more complicated than this project, so hopefully some day we will also simplify the PromptingTools.jl as time goes. ;)
- Stream responses from Anthropic's AI models
- Safe API calls with automatic retries for server errors
] add AnthropicHere's a quick example of how to use Anthropic.jl:
using Anthropic
# Set your API key as an environment variable or like this
ENV["ANTHROPIC_API_KEY"] = "your_api_key_here"
# Get the raw stream
channel = stream_response("Tell me a short joke", printout=false)
# Process the stream
using Anthropic:process_stream
full_response, message_meta = process_stream(channel)
# Stream a response called with protection.
response_channel = ai_stream_safe("Tell me a joke", model="claude-3-opus-20240229")
response_channel = ai_stream_safe([Dict("role" => "user", "content" => "Tell me a joke")], model="claude-3-opus-20240229", max_tokens=100)
for chunk in response_channel
print("\e[36m$chunk \e[0m") # Print the streamed response
end
# Or use the non-streaming version which is a wrapper of the ai_generate from promptingtools.
response = ai_ask_safe("What's the capital of France?", model="claude-3-opus-20240229")
println(response.content)Please see file LLM_solve.jl: So something like:
